Trailer for Ghosted Finally Drops and Teases a Romantic Thriller for Chris Evans

The actors reunited four years after their co-starring role in the 2019 murder mystery “Knives Out” for the Apple TV+ film “Ghosted,” where they must find a way out of a love gesture gone wrong. The “Ghosted” trailer, which debuted on Monday, depicts Evans and de Armas’s first encounter before what seems to be a promising first date. What a way to tease the movie with this amazing trailer!

Contents
An Interesting PlotKnowing a Bit More

An Interesting Plot

After one date, Cole, played by Evans, is shown in the trailer to be assured that Sadie is not simply “ghosting” him or ignoring his texts. He makes what he hopes will be a romantic trip to London since he is convinced that they are meant to be together, only to find out that Sadie is not who he thought she was and is actually a CIA agent. De Armas joins the movie following her recent Oscar nomination for “Blonde,” and what follows is a spy-thriller where “action speaks louder than words.”

Knowing a Bit More

Ghosted, which made its Apple TV+ debut on April 21st, was directed by Dexter Fletcher and co-written by Rhett Reese, Chris McKenna, Paul Wernick, and Erik Sommers. Tate Donovan, Amy Sedaris, and Mike Moh also make appearances. Evans and de Armas recently appeared as spies on opposing sides in The Russos’ high-budget Netflix film The Gray Man, which marks their reunion in Ghosted.

The movie’s plot is being kept a closely guarded secret, but in the latest teaser, Chris Evans plays a damsel in need of major saving from Ana de Armas’ master spy. Several fans now think the movie reminds them of Tom Cruise and Cameron Diaz’s movie, “Knight and Day,” after the channel aired the first trailer. Early reviews of the movie link it to the 1980s classic “Romancing the Stone,” which featured Kathleen Turner and Michael Douglas.
